CALABASAS, Calif., March 12, 2013 /PRNewswire/ -- National Technical Systems, Inc. (NASDAQ: NTSC) (NTS), a leading provider of testing and engineering services, announced today President and Chief Executive Officer William C. McGinnis and Chief Financial Officer Michael El-Hillow are scheduled to make an investor presentation at ROTH Capital Partners' 25th Annual ROTH Conference on Tuesday, March 19, at 8:30 am Pacific Time. The conference is being held March 17-20 at the Ritz-Carlton, Laguna Niguel in Dana Point, CA.

About National Technical Systems
National Technical Systems, Inc. is a leading provider of engineering services to the aerospace, defense, telecommunications, automotive and high technology markets. Through a world-wide network of resources, NTS provides full product life-cycle support, offering world class design engineering, compliance, testing, certification, quality registration and program management.
